人脸识别技术的背景
人脸识别是一种生物特征识别技术,通过对人脸进行图像分析和比对,识别出不同个体的身份。随着科技的发展和应用场景的不断拓展,人脸识别技术在社会生活中得到了广泛应用,如手机解锁、身份认证、门禁系统等。
人脸识别技术的隐私风险
尽管人脸识别技术方便快捷,但同时也引发了一些隐私安全问题。由于人脸是个人的敏感信息,如果被不法分子获取并滥用,可能导致个人隐私泄露、身份盗用等恶劣后果。为了保护用户的隐私安全,人脸识别技术在使用过程中通常需要附加验证手段,其中之一就是发送验证码。
验证码的作用
验证码是一种用于验证用户身份的短信或邮箱验证机制,通过发送一串动态随机码给用户,要求用户输入该验证码以完成身份验证。在人脸识别技术中,验证码起到了以下几个重要的作用:
1. 防止图片伪造:验证码可以防止攻击者通过使用受害者的人脸照片或视频等方式进行伪造。通过发送验证码,系统可以确认用户是真实存在且具有授权使用权的个体。
2. 防止冒充登录:验证码可以确认用户的手机号码或邮箱是否属于本人,确保该用户具备使用权限,并避免他人冒用别人的身份进行非法操作。
3. 提高安全性:验证码作为一种动态随机码,能够有效提高账户的安全性。即使攻击者获得了用户的人脸信息,但若没有正确的验证码,仍无法完成身份验证,从而降低了恶意入侵的风险。
验证码的限制和改进
尽管验证码在人脸识别中具有重要作用,但同时也存在一些限制和不便之处,如忘记或延迟接收验证码、虚假验证码等。为了进一步提升用户体验和安全性,可以考虑以下改进措施:
1. 多因素验证:除了人脸识别和验证码,可以结合其他因素进行验证,如指纹识别、声纹识别等,提升身份验证的可靠性。
2. 引入人工智能技术:利用人工智能技术,改进验证码识别算法,提高验证码的识别准确率和速度。
3. 风险评估机制:基于用户的历史行为、设备特征等信息,建立风险评估机制,在合理范围内减少验证码的使用频率或限制。
4. 联合认证:与其他身份验证系统进行联合认证,如银行系统、政府认证平台等,以提供更可靠的身份验证手段。
人脸识别技术虽然方便快捷,但为了保护用户隐私安全,通常需要发送验证码作为辅助验证手段。验证码能够有效防止图片伪造、冒充登录等风险,并提高账户的安全性。同时,可以通过多因素验证、引入人工智能技术、建立风险评估机制等改进措施,进一步增强身份验证的可靠性和用户体验。